Paver Walkway Installation in Boston, MA
Paver walkway installation involves designing and laying durable, attractive pathways using various types of pavers, such as concrete, brick, or stone. This service typically covers projects that enhance curb appeal and accessibility around residential properties, including front entrances, side paths, garden routes, and backyard walkways. Property owners often want to understand the different paver options available, the durability and maintenance requirements of each material, and how the installation process may impact their outdoor space.
Before requesting paver walkway installation, homeowners should consider factors such as the desired style and functionality of the pathway, the size and layout of the area, and any necessary site preparation or grading. It’s also helpful to understand the overall cost implications, including materials and installation, as well as the expected lifespan of the walkway. Clear communication about project expectations and any specific design preferences can help ensure the finished pathway meets both aesthetic and practical needs.

Paver Walkway Installation Questions
What materials are commonly used for paver walkways? Popular options include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different styles and durability levels.
Can paver walkways be customized in design? Yes, paver patterns and colors can be tailored to complement the property's aesthetic and personal preferences.
Are paver walkways su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, when properly installed, paver walkways provide a sturdy surface capable of handling regular foot traffic.
What maintenance is required for paver walkways? Routine cleaning and occasional resealing help maintain appearance and longevity of the paver surface.
